Stap 2: schematische
Zoals u kunt zien zijn er 8 groene LEDs waarop digitale outs 6-9 uit de Arduino. Dit zijn de enige digitale outs die beschikbaar met de Wave Shield geïnstalleerd zijn.
De lasers regelgever/spanningsregeling is verslaafd aan analoge 0 of (digitale 14). Ik gebruikte een ROHM BA033ST die een lage dropout 3,3 v uit spanningsregelaar met een besturingselement aan/uit pin. Ik had het geluk om toegang tot dit onderdeel en deed niet hoeft te maken over het vinden van een, ik kon dit niet vinden op het net zodat kan het moeilijk verkrijgen van het deel worden. De nationale Halfgeleider LM1117 zal hetzelfde doen maar dan zonder de ingebouwde switch. U konden waarschijnlijk iets wat lijkt op de ROHM volbrengen door toevoeging van een relais misschien? Wat je gewoon moet u brengen in 5v en uitvoer 3,3 v of wat de laser kan behandelen, dan kunnen de 3,3 v uitgang uit en weer in te schakelen. De ingebouwde digitale en analoge pinnen en de 3v-pin op de arduino doen niet genoeg milliampère (denk ik) uitgang om te rijden de laser.
Bewegingssensor digitaal lezen wordt vastgehaakt tot analoge 1 (of digitale 15). Ik frickin' hou van hoe het eruit ziet als de top van R2D2 :)
Er zijn twee tactiele pulsschakelaars in het systeem. Een die mijden zal wat er momenteel gebeurt en start de volgorde van de bakken. De tweede verandert modi tussen bewegingssensor, auto play en handmatige play. Ik heb de bedrading voor de wissels en kruisingen van ladyada.net, ik kan niet bedanken deze site genoeg :)
Het laatste stukje zijn de twee witte LED's die worden gebruikt voor alle vensters in de Death Star. Ze zeggen gewoon op, dus het was eenvoudig.